在Linux服务器上配置海外服务器代理
在这篇技术文章中,我们将学习如何在Linux服务器上设置海外服务器代理。通过配置代理服务器,您能够访问地理限制的内容,提高网络安全性,并保护在线隐私。接下来,我们将详细介绍操作步骤及相关技术说明。
操作前的准备
在开始之前,请确保您有以下准备:
- 一台运行Linux的服务器(例如:Ubuntu、CentOS等)。
- 服务器的SSH访问权限。
- 对基础命令行操作的熟悉。
- 一个海外代理服务器的地址和认证信息(如适用)。
完成任务所需的详细操作指南
步骤1:更新系统软件包
在开始任何配置之前,建议您更新系统软件包,以确保使用最新的安全补丁和功能。可以使用以下命令:
sudo apt update && sudo apt upgrade -y
上述命令中的apt是Debian及其衍生版本的包管理器,表示更新和升级系统的软件包。
步骤2:安装必要的软件
为了配置代理,您需要安装proxychains和curl(用来测试代理连接)。使用以下命令进行安装:
sudo apt install proxychains curl -y
proxychains是一个可以将应用程序流量重新定向到代理服务器的工具,而curl可以用来进行网络请求。
步骤3:配置proxychains
打开proxychains的配置文件并进行编辑:
sudo nano /etc/proxychains.conf
在配置文件中,找到以下部分的内容:
# dynamic_chain
# strict_chain
# replicas
您可以取消注释(去掉#)dynamic_chain以使用动态链,或< strong>strict_chain以使用严格链。动态链意味着如果一个代理不可用,流量将通过下一个可用的代理,而严格链要求每个代理必须可用。
然后,找到最后的代理配置部分,您将需要添加您的海外代理信息。以下是一个示例配置:
tcp 192.168.1.1 8080 # 替换为实际的代理IP和端口
步骤4:保存并测试代理
保存文件并退出编辑器(在nano中,按 CTRL + X,然后按 Y 确认)。现在可以使用curl通过代理来测试配置:
proxychains curl http://ipinfo.io
如果配置正确,您将看到来自代理的IP地址信息。如果出现错误,请检查您的配置和网络连接。
可能遇到的问题及注意事项
- 网络连接问题:确保您的服务器可以访问代理。如果无法连接,请检查网络设置和防火墙。
- 权限问题:确保执行proxychains的用户具有足够的权限。
- 代理速度:海外代理可能会导致网络速度降低,请选择高质量的代理服务。
实用技巧
- 使用多重代理:您可以在proxychains配置中添加多个代理,以便于实现更高的匿名性。
- 使用VPN:在某些情况下,结合VPN使用可以提供更高的安全性。
通过以上步骤,您可以成功在Linux服务器上配置海外服务器代理。确保在操作过程中遵循最佳实践,以保护您的在线隐私和数据安全。